/* Reach NLRI prefix value. * * prefix contents: * 70 <- length 112 * 00 16 3 <- labelValue 355 * 1 <- bottomBit 1 * 00 01 <- routeDistinguisher Type=1 * 01 02 03 04 <- routeDistinguisher IPV4=1.2.3.4 * 01 02 <- routeDistinguisher AS=258 * 22 01 16 <- prefixType IPV4=34.1.22.0/24 */ private static final byte[] REACH_NLRI = new byte[] { (byte) 0x70, (byte) 0x00, (byte) 0x16, (byte) 0x31, 0, 1, 1, 2, 3, 4, 1, 2, (byte) 0x22, (byte) 0x01, (byte) 0x16, }; /* Unreach NLRI prefix value. * * prefix contents: * 70 <- length 112 * 80 00 00 <- labelValue for withdraw * 00 01 <- routeDistinguisher Type=1 * 01 02 03 04 <- routeDistinguisher IPV4=1.2.3.4 * 01 02 <- routeDistinguisher AS=258 * 22 01 16 <- prefixType IPV4=34.1.22.0/24 */ private static final byte[] UNREACH_NLRI = new byte[] { (byte) 0x70, (byte) 0x80, (byte) 0x00, (byte) 0x00, 0, 1, 1, 2, 3, 4, 1, 2, (byte) 0x22, (byte) 0x01, (byte) 0x16, };
